Z_MBFM's thread about his/her first collectible HERE and the generosity of some
members has sparked an idea which we could all partake in, a kind of "Pay it Forward"
sort of collaboration.

I wonder if something like this has been done here before?

I was thinking that one member starts off the collab by nominating another member
and send them something Bitcoin, Crypto or even FIAT collectible related - large, small,
valuable or not, rare or abundant or even a one off self made specifically for the collab.

The key to it is to not expect anything in return and if it works out further down the
project that you get something back well thats Karma!

I remember doing something like this on a photography forum many moons ago,
It was a postcard collaboration type project like this.

Anyway what do you all think?
